Empire State Development is dedicated to creating jobs and encouraging economic prosperity by supporting and strengthening New York State businesses. Ten regional offices throughout New York State serve as one-stop resources for companies already located in New York State or to out-of-state companies considering relocating to New York. The Hudson Valley Region - Rockland, Westchester, Orange, Dutchess, Putnam, Sullivan, and Ulster counties - is served by the New Windsor office.

Centers throughout New York State provide training, counseling and technical assistance to businesses. New York encourages minority and women-owned businesses by providing certification and access to government contracts. Businesses gain access to economic development and assistance programs on the federal, state, local and international levels. New York State has numerous designated Empire Zones where incentives apply to encourage job creation. Companies planning to locate, expand or modernize facilities in New York State are eligible for economic development financial assistance.

Financial support to offset training costs is offered to maximize the strengths of New York's workforce.

Technical assistance is offered to match business capabilities with international market demands, identify niche markets across the globe and to determine ways to reach these markets. Information is available about tariffs, industry specifications, government requirements, facilitating relationships with representatives, distributors, agents and strategic allies to help sell products abroad.

Programs are available to help companies retool factory lines to improve quality, competitive advantage, production processes, cost structures and use of technology to improve productivity through strategic planning and implementation. Specialized new market assistance is available to defense firms and other manufacturers looking to enter the commercial marketplace.

Advice and financial assistance are offered for introducing new high-technology products to the marketplace. New York has a network of regional technology councils and a network of Centers for Advanced Technology and can provide access to leading researchers in key fields of technology.
